Directions:
Preheat oven to 350 degrees. In a large bowl, cream together the butter, and sugars. Add the pudding mix and beat until blended. Stir in the eggs, vanilla & baking soda and mix well. Blend in the flour. Finally, stir in the chocolate chips. Drop cookies by rounded spoonfuls onto ungreased cookie sheets. Bake for 10-11 minutes or until edges are slightly brown. Cool on cookie sheet for a few minutes, then remove to cooling rack.
Number Of Servings: 3 dozen
Preparation Time: 10 minutes + 40 minutes to bake.
